The One Way Puzzle by Milton Bradley is a difficult puzzle in the spirit of the Disappearing Square. The front of the plastic tray says, in case you can't read it, "There is only One Way to make a SQUARE out of these 5 pieces." The puzzle is small, about six inches long and the instructions show a number of other shapes that can be created in only One Way, including the arrow that lets the pieces fit back in the tray. Dated 1969, there is no item number on the puzzle.
